=== Mississippi River system === Trace amounts of radioactive materials from atomic weapons testing settled throughout the [[Mississippi River System]]. Tritium concentrations have been used to understand the [[residence time]]s of continental hydrologic systems such as lakes, streams, and rivers.<ref name="Mississippi"> {{cite journal |last1=Michel |first1=Robert L. |year=2004 |title=Tritium hydrology of the Mississippi River basin |journal=Hydrological Processes |volume=18 |issue=7 |page=1255 |doi=10.1002/hyp.1403 |bibcode = 2004HyPr...18.1255M |s2cid=130033605 |url=https://zenodo.org/record/1229196 }} </ref> In a 2004 study, several rivers were taken into account during the examination of tritium concentrations (starting in the 1960s) throughout the Mississippi River Basin: [[Ohio River]] (largest input to the Mississippi River flow), [[Missouri River]], and [[Arkansas River]].<ref name="Mississippi" /> The highest tritium concentrations were found in 1963 across locations throughout these rivers. The peak correlates with implementation of the US & Soviet atmospheric test ban treaty in 1962. The overall highest concentrations occurred in the Missouri River (1963) and were greater than 1,200 TU while the lowest concentrations were found in the Arkansas River (never greater than 850 TU and less than 10 TU in the mid-1980s).<ref name="Mississippi" /> As for the mass flux of tritium through the main stem of the Mississippi River into the [[Gulf of Mexico]], data indicated that approximately 780 grams of tritium has flowed out of the River and into the Gulf between 1961 and 1997,<ref name="Mississippi"/> an average of 21.7 grams/yr and 7.7 PBq/yr. Current fluxes through the Mississippi River are 1 to 2 grams, per year as opposed to the pre-bomb period fluxes of roughly 0.4 grams per year.<ref name="Mississippi" />
